If you are uninsured in New Jersey, your window to sign up for health insurance through the marketplace will soon close. And the end of the open enrollment period is this Monday, Dec 15.
How to Get Coverage in N.J?
You can check them out and get covered at, New Jersey’s official health insurance marketplace. Here are the steps:
- Create an account
- Start a new application
- Shop for a plan
- Pay your first premium
What Documents Do You Need?
Be prepared with these items:
- Photo ID
- Social Security number
- Last four pay stubs
- Recent tax returns
Are You Still Able to Sign Up After Dec 15?
If you miss the deadline, you may still be eligible for a Special Enrollment Period. Certain life events, such as pregnancy, having a baby or adopting a child, make you eligible to enroll or change your current coverage outside of open enrollment.
